Ice hockey and NHL settlement on crypto sportsbooks

Stake’s Ice Hockey policy settles most markets on regulation time only unless the market is explicitly a period, overtime or shootout market. That is the NHL-style default on this book’s sportsbook HTML.

If a game is interrupted and continued within 48 hours of the listed start, open bets follow the final result; otherwise undecided bets are void. When a shootout decides the game, one goal is added to the winner’s tally and to the game total for settlement. A wrong clock (>2 minutes) or a wrong result line in a window can void affected markets. Period markets count only goals in that period.

Player props in the listed set are pre-match; overtime is included and shootout penalties are excluded. Same Game Multi voids follow the shared SGM pattern (a voided leg voids that SGM). Live anytime point markets use regulation goals and assists only.
